Algeria Faces Increasing Wildfire Incidents: A Call for Urgent Attention

Algeria has recently experienced a significant wildfire incident in Bouïra Province on July 23, 2026. This event highlights a concerning trend in the country, where wildfires have been a persistent issue. Over the years, wildfires have contributed to a notable percentage of tree cover loss. In 2025 alone, wildfires accounted for approximately 81% of the total tree cover loss, indicating a growing environmental challenge. The data reveals a fluctuating pattern in tree cover loss due to various drivers, including shifting agriculture, forestry, and urbanization. However, wildfires remain a dominant factor, emphasizing the need for comprehensive strategies to mitigate their impact. With a net change in tree cover of 1.43%, the situation calls for increased awareness and action to protect Algeria's natural resources. The recent incident in Bouïra Province serves as a reminder of the urgent need to address the underlying causes and effects of wildfires in the region.
